Cold War - 91st AGRA (Army Group Royal Artillery) formation sign patch flash designation Badge c1947-50
Removed from uniform, a bit grubby but in good overall condition. A Yellow stag's head printed on green cotton background. A scarce short lived issue as only worn 1947 - 1950.
HQ Taunton covers Devon & Somerset

WW2 USA United States 8th Infantry Division Cloth Shoulder Patch
The division was known as the "Golden Arrow" division or the "Pathfinder" division. It features a blue shield with a white number "8" superimposed on a vertical golden arrow. The 8th Infantry Division was active during World War II, landing on Utah Beach in Normandy on July 4, 1944.
A good WW2-era patch. In very good condition. It does not 'glow' under UV light.

WW2 Medal Bars - Canadian Volunteer Overseas Service Medal with Clasp and Italy Star
Came together and of equal quality. Both in good condition with functional pins and protected with a plastic wrap to keep the ribbon silks in good condition.
The Italy Star was awarded for operational service in specified Mediterranean locations. The core eligibility period spanned from June 11, 1943 (capture of Pantellaria) to May 8, 1945 (VE Day).
